Output 75a3f939435f56c018812e23405d13005884175dc562a3ded188c19b7d27958f:0

value
6982002020268
script pubkey
OP_0 OP_PUSHBYTES_20 a527a479e774245c63753197633285d4343f42f1
address
tb1q55n6g708wsj9ccm4xxtkxv596s6r7sh388n20e
transaction
75a3f939435f56c018812e23405d13005884175dc562a3ded188c19b7d27958f
confirmations
156063
spent
true